#af260d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#af260d is composed of 68.6% red, 14.9%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.3% magenta, 92.6%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 9.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 36.9%. #af260d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c1a with #5f0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#af260d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#af260d has RGB values of R:175, G:38,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.93,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11478541.

Shades and Tints of #af260d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0201 is the darkest color, while #fef8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#af260d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f5d5d is the less saturated color, while #b62106 is the most saturated one.
